Core Capabilities

  1. Diagnostic assessment — Identify current band level and weak sections
  2. Band gap analysis — Compare current vs target scores, calculate points needed
  3. Practice generation — Create fresh tasks for any section (charts, essays, prompts)
  4. Writing evaluation — Score essays against IELTS criteria (TA, CC, LR, GRA)
  5. Speaking simulation — Run timed mock interviews with feedback
  6. Progress tracking — Monitor scores, time spent, improvement trends
  7. Target guidance — Match scores to university/immigration requirements

Decision Checklist

Before study planning, gather:

  • Test type: Academic or General Training
  • Exam date and days remaining
  • Target overall band and per-section minimums
  • Purpose (university, immigration, professional registration)
  • User type (first-timer, retaker, professional, student)
  • Current estimated band from diagnostic or prior attempt

Critical Rules

  • Academic vs GT — Writing Task 1 differs completely (graph vs letter). Confirm type first.
  • No section below minimum — Many targets require ALL bands at threshold (e.g., 6.5 each)
  • 2-year validity — Scores expire. Plan retakes if immigration timeline extends.
  • One Skill Retake — Available within 60 days of original test. Suggest when one section drags overall down.
  • Band descriptors — Use official criteria for Writing/Speaking feedback, not impressions.
Usage Guidance
This skill is internally consistent and appears to do what it says: help you prepare for IELTS and keep local records. Before installing, be aware it expects to read/write a directory at ~/ielts/ (essays, session logs, mock results, and speaking recordings/transcripts). If you share the device or back up your home folder to the cloud, those files may be accessible to others — consider configuring a different storage location, disabling audio recording, or encrypting sensitive files. Because it's instruction-only (no installers or external downloads), there is low technical risk, but review and clean the ~/ielts/ folder if you stop using the skill. If you want stronger assurances, ask the maintainer for a privacy statement or a way to change the data path and recording behavior.
